- The distance between Marshall, Tx, Usa and Saiq, Oman is approximately 13,154 km or 8,174 mi.
- To reach Marshall, Tx in this distance one would set out from Saiq bearing 333.3° or NNW and follow the great circles arc to approach Marshall, Tx bearing 209.4° or SSW .
- Marshall, Tx has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Saiq has a mid-latitude cool steppe climate (BSk).
- Marshall, Tx is in or near the subtropical moist forest biome whereas Saiq is in or near the subtropical desert biome.
- The annual average temperature is 0.2 °C (0.4°F) cooler.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 5.5 °C (9.9°F) more in Marshall, Tx.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 894.3 mm (35.2 in) more which is equivalent to 894.3 l/m² (21.95 US gal/ft²) or 8,943,000 l/ha (956,066 US gal/ac) more. About 3 5/6 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 9.4° lower in Marshall, Tx than in Saiq.
